Our guest this week is Atlanta Braves team photographer, Kevin D. Liles. This episode is a continuation of what I'm unofficially calling the career series.

Here's Kevin's bio pulled from his site, www.kevindliles.com

Kevin D. Liles is a documentary, commercial, and sports photographer based in Atlanta.

Kevin specializes in creating narrative, layered and powerful images, and has photographed hundreds of assignments for The New York Times, Washington Post, Sports Illustrated and The Wall Street Journal. Since 2018, he has served as the team photographer for the Atlanta Braves. Other clients include Turner Studios, The Golfer's Journal, the Arthur M. Blank Family Foundation, ESPN, the NBA, and The Players' Tribune.Kevin is co-founder of ATL Photo Night, a monthly artist talk founded in 2016 aimed at investigating the creative process. He is also past president of the Atlanta Photojournalism Seminar, the longest continuously operating photojournalism conference in the U.S.

A longtime member of the National Press Photographers Association, Kevin adheres to their code of ethics.

This week’s show is a follow-up with prominent exotic car enthusiast, Ed Bolian. Ed and his team claimed the speed record for the world-famous, coast-to-coast Cannonball Run back in 2013 and Ed gives us the story behind this amazing feat. Just a couple of amazing data points captured during the run: they spent 15 hours above 100 mph… they traversed Ohio in just over 2 hours… with two additional fuel tanks, they were able to travel more than 800 miles between stops!

Do you have a small parts collection?  If not, then you should!  It should also be organized.  Keeping spare nuts, bolts, and other random parts will save you that trip to Home Depot.  Next time you're working on a project and need that one random bolt, just take a trip to your personal hardware store in your garage.  You should keep that bolt!

Tim gave the back-story of how he was inspired by an old neighbor and war vet (POW), Bob.  During WWII his plane collided with another American plane killing all but Bob and one other Army Air Corpsman.  He was captured by the Nazis and went on to spend 18 months in Stalag 17B as a POW.  Bob was a consummate American bad-ass serving in WWII, Korea, and Nam before retiring in 1973.  Sadly, we lost Bob in 2004, but his legacy lives on.

Bob kept an impressive small parts collection.  Whenever we needed something to finish a project, we'd go see Bob.  You should be like Bob.  Read more about Tim's take on small parts organization over at the You can, man. blog HERE.
